The cheapest way to get from Milan to Marina di Ragusa is to fly and bus which costs €55 - €160 and takes 6h 46m.
The fastest way to get from Milan to Marina di Ragusa is to fly which takes 3h 35m and costs €130 - €330.
No, there is no direct bus from Milan to Marina di Ragusa. However, there are services departing from Milano, Autostazione Lampugnano and arriving at Marina di Ragusa Via Brin via Aeroporto Vincenzo Bellini/Fontanarossa and Ragusa - Piazza Zama.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 23h 14m.
The distance between Milan and Marina di Ragusa is 1077 km.
The best way to get from Milan to Marina di Ragusa without a car is to train which takes 18h 8m and costs €200 - €420.
It takes approximately 3h 35m to get from Milan to Marina di Ragusa, including transfers.
Milan to Marina di Ragusa bus services, operated by FlixBus, depart from Milano, Autostazione Lampugnano station.
The best way to get from Milan to Marina di Ragusa is to fly which takes 3h 35m and costs €130 - €330. Alternatively, you can train, which costs €200 - €420 and takes 18h 8m, you could also bus, which costs €95 - €170 and takes 23h 14m.
